The Tardigrada from Antarctic with descriptions of several new species

  • Hieronim DASTYCH

Abstract:

Twenty-five species of Tardigrada from Antarctic mosses and lichens are recorded and eight of them are new for science. These are: Echiniscus (E.) pseudowendti sp. nov., E. (E.) jenningsi sp. nov., Macrobiotus blocki sp. nov., M. weinerorum sp. nov., Isohypsibius improvisus sp. nov., Diphascon schusteri sp. nov., D. greveni sp. nov. and D. mirabilis sp. nov. Some specimens of Tardigrada were found in the intestine content of springtail Friesea grisea (SCHAFFER, 1891).
